Why Online Quran Classes Are Gaining Popularity
The demand for online Quran classes has surged in recent years, and for good reason. Here are a few factors driving this trend:
-
Global Accessibility
Many Muslims live in areas where qualified Quran teachers or Islamic institutions are scarce. Online classes connect students with certified teachers worldwide, eliminating geographical limitations. -
Flexible Scheduling
Online Quran academies typically offer 24/7 availability. This is especially beneficial for working adults, students, and families juggling multiple responsibilities. Classes can be scheduled according to the learner’s convenience, allowing better time management. -
Customized Learning Experience
One-on-one or small-group formats enable personalized learning. Students can progress at their own pace and get individual attention, which might not be possible in a traditional classroom. -
Diverse Curriculum Options
Beyond basic recitation, online classes often offer modules on Tajweed (pronunciation rules), Tafsir (interpretation), Arabic language, and Islamic studies. This variety helps cater to learners at different levels. -
Safety and Comfort
With growing concerns about safety and commuting, especially for children and women, online classes provide a secure environment within the comfort of one’s home.
What Makes a Good Online Quran Class?
While the internet is full of Quran learning platforms, not all are created equal. A reliable and effective online Quran class should have the following features:
-
Qualified and Certified Tutors: Teachers should ideally be Hafiz/Hafiza with Ijaza (certification) in Tajweed and teaching.
-
Interactive Teaching Tools: Screen sharing, digital whiteboards, and Quranic software enhance engagement.
-
Progress Tracking: Reports, assessments, and regular feedback help both students and parents monitor learning progress.
-
Trial Classes: Most reputable academies offer free demo sessions, helping learners choose the right teacher.
-
Multilingual Support: For non-Arabic speakers, language support in English, Urdu, or French can be a great advantage.
Types of Online Quran Courses Offered
Online Quran classes are versatile and can cater to different needs. Here are some popular course types:
-
Noorani Qaida
For beginners, especially kids, this foundational course teaches Arabic letters, pronunciation, and basic reading skills. -
Quran Reading (Nazra)
Focuses on fluent Quranic recitation without memorization, emphasizing correct pronunciation and rhythm. -
Tajweed-ul-Quran
Teaches rules of Tajweed to ensure proper articulation of every word in the Quran. -
Quran Memorization (Hifz)
Designed for students wishing to become Hafiz/Hafiza of the Quran, often supported by revision plans and memory techniques. -
Tafsir and Translation
Helps learners understand the meanings and contexts of Quranic verses, which is especially important for non-Arabic speakers. -
Islamic Studies for Kids and Adults
Offers knowledge on the life of the Prophet (SAW), daily duas, Islamic manners, and fiqh (jurisprudence), often in age-appropriate formats.
Benefits for Children
Online Quran classes have proven to be particularly effective for children due to their tech-savviness and the engaging nature of digital platforms. Visual aids, quizzes, and interactive activities keep young minds focused. Moreover, learning at home allows parents to stay involved in their child’s religious education journey.
Advantages for Adults and Reverts
Many adults, especially reverts to Islam, seek to deepen their understanding of the Quran but may feel shy or unsure in traditional settings. Online platforms offer a private and judgment-free space where learners can ask questions, revisit lessons, and build a strong foundation in their own time.
Challenges and Solutions
1. Technical Issues:
Internet disruptions or software glitches can hinder learning. Choosing a platform with strong technical support and mobile app options can mitigate this.
2. Lack of Physical Interaction:
The absence of face-to-face interaction can lead to disengagement. This can be addressed through group classes, virtual events, or community forums.
3. Commitment and Consistency:
It’s easy to procrastinate in a flexible environment. Setting goals, maintaining a regular schedule, and involving parents or family members can help maintain consistency.
How to Choose the Right Online Quran Academy
Before enrolling, consider the following:
-
Reputation and Reviews: Check Google reviews, testimonials, and social media presence.
-
Instructor Credentials: Ensure teachers have relevant Islamic and educational backgrounds.
-
Pricing Plans: Look for reasonable pricing and value-added services like trial classes, homework help, and recordings.
-
Security Measures: Platforms should ensure data privacy and secure communication.
Some top academies even offer discounts for siblings, women-only classes, or female instructors upon request.
